Is Lake Wappapello Nr. Dam Safe for Swimming?

Lake Wappapello Nr. Dam in Wayne County, Wisconsin has a water quality grade of D (Poor). Swimming not recommended, poor water quality with high algae risk. Water clarity: 1.8 ft visibility. Phosphorus: 50.7 µg/L. Chlorophyll-a (algae): 34.9 µg/L. Always check local health department advisories before swimming.

How does Lake Wappapello Nr. Dam compare?

With an overall water quality grade of D, Lake Wappapello Nr. Dam falls below the Wisconsin state average of Grade C. It ranks #2 of 3 lakes in Wayne County by water quality score.

Water clarity (Secchi depth) sits at 1.8 feet. That signals heavy algae or sediment, often tied to high phosphorus from runoff. Algae levels (chlorophyll-a) measure 34.9 µg/L — elevated; risk of harmful algal bloom advisories increases at this concentration.
